We recently modify the logic in install-recovery.sh to support
non-A/B updates on VAB launched devices. And the position of the
$(getprop ro.boot.slot_suffix) is misplaced for the recovery image.
For example:
"if ! applypatch --check EMMC$(getprop ro.boot.slot_suffix):/dev/block/recovery:SHA1"
should be:
"if ! applypatch --check EMMC:/dev/block/recovery$(getprop ro.boot.slot_suffix):SHA1"

Some apk files, e.g. Chrome.apk has switched to use v2+ scheme.
And the apk file no longer has a META-INF/CERT.RSA. So, the
signature parsing script should use apksigner to dump the cert
info.
Leave the parsing of META-INF/CERT.RSA as a fallback, as some apks
fail the `apksigner verify`. The script also switches to store the
digest of the cert instead of the raw bytes.
